logo

Output ddc3dd89a19ae80ba0c39c73edb7a7e2c170a774232991842bf14e21429a6206:10

value
188189518
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 eb5e0fedd2cd87cce00564cd336da02cc03640fc OP_EQUALVERIFY OP_CHECKSIG
address
1NTWUe15XH2x9bFCUbFZiMU9jWew4E4pCM
transaction
ddc3dd89a19ae80ba0c39c73edb7a7e2c170a774232991842bf14e21429a6206